rccars4sal wrote:Wing buttons are one thing I have none of. Not even any broken ones. I checked out the shapeways sight. very neat. Has anybody used their repro pars? Is 3d printed any good for runners?
That really depends on the "ink" being used and how it is annealed. An original plastic part is a single molded piece where polymer crosslinking takes place throughout the entire plastic. In a 3D printed piece, there are grain boundaries dividing up the structure, defined by the resolution of the printer. If the grain interface energy is high, then it is a structural weak spot and more susceptible to shifting (breaking) under stress. That, in addition to the difference in polymer chain length between the original plastic and the ink "plastic" will determine the structural integrity.
That might be okay for the bulkhead caps and motor mount cap, but that's about it. ABS plastic is what Tamiya used to use. The TA02 was all ABS plastic, for example. It's utter sh*t, but if it's not stressed, then it'll be fine.
